TLE2061ACDR Equivalent & Substitute Parts

Part Overview

The TLE2061ACDR is a J-FET input operational amplifier manufactured by Texas Instruments, part of the Excalibur™ series. This device integrates one amplifier circuit in an 8-SOIC surface mount package and is designed for applications requiring low input bias current and low input offset voltage characteristics. The TLE2061ACDR is classified as an Obsolete product, necessitating identification of equivalent substitute components for ongoing design support and procurement continuity.

Key Parameters

Parameter Value Unit
Amplifier Type J-FET
Number of Circuits 1
Slew Rate 3.4 V/µs
Gain Bandwidth Product 2 MHz
Current - Input Bias 4 pA
Voltage - Input Offset 500 µV
Current - Supply 290 µA
Current - Output / Channel 80 mA
Voltage - Supply Span (Min) 7 V
Voltage - Supply Span (Max) 36 V
Operating Temperature 0 to 70 °C
Package / Case 8-SOIC (0.154", 3.90mm Width)
Mounting Type Surface Mount
RoHS Status ROHS3 Compliant
Moisture Sensitivity Level (MSL) 1 (Unlimited)

Engineering Selection Recommendations

TLE2061ACD is the direct substitute for TLE2061ACDR. Both components are manufactured by Texas Instruments and share identical electrical and mechanical specifications. The primary distinction is product status: TLE2061ACDR is classified as Obsolete, while TLE2061ACD is classified as Last Time Buy. Both components maintain ROHS3 compliance and REACH Unaffected status, ensuring regulatory compatibility in current manufacturing environments. Selection between these parts should be based on procurement availability and inventory lifecycle management, as all technical parameters are equivalent.

Frequently Asked Questions (FAQ)

Q: Can TLE2061ACD be used as a direct replacement for TLE2061ACDR?

A: Yes. Both parts are electrically and mechanically identical. All electrical parameters, package specifications, and compliance certifications match exactly. The difference is product lifecycle status only.

Q: What is the difference between TLE2061ACDR and TLE2061ACD?

A: The primary difference is packaging format and product status. TLE2061ACDR is supplied in tape and reel format and is Obsolete. TLE2061ACD is supplied in Tube packaging and is Last Time Buy. All electrical and mechanical specifications are identical.

Q: Are there any pin compatibility issues between these parts?

A: No. Both parts use the 8-SOIC package with identical pin configuration and spacing (0.154" width, 3.90mm). Direct PCB footprint compatibility is confirmed.
